Boybands
How many boybands can you name off the top of your head? Let’s see. There’s N*Sync, Backstreet Boys, 98 Degrees, New Kids on the Block, Boyz II Men, Westlife, and the list goes on. For some reason, talented vocalists would team up with similarly talented people and create a band, and teenagers across the world loved it.

Then, out of the clear blue sky, boybands disbanded left and right, and today, only their frontmen, in most cases, remain popular. As for everyone else, they’re lost in the void of obscurity with nothing but fond memories of the past. Oh, we forgot to mention Hanson, but they’re not a traditional boyband.
